New 6X47 Lapua Help

Just received my new 6X47 Lapua, 28' & 8 twist, and I am looking to start my load development. I plan to start with the following powders: RL-17, H4350 and V-560 and the following bullets: Berger 105's & 108's and Sierra 107's. I have heard RL-17 is working well for 600 & 1000 yard benchrest, but I haven't seen any load details. Thanks for the help.
 
You might try some RL 19 in this if you have any. The mentioned powders work well, I was not really satisfied with the RL17 in my rifle though .The Berger 105 VLD shot best when slightly jammed , .015 or so )in my rifle, the 107's seem to like some jump . Most of the local shooters are using CCI 450s' with this cartridge, the 'thinking ' is that you need a hot primer due to small flash hole . Just my .02 worth >
 
Email Walt berger he has load data for it. In my gun I found that IMR 4350 is the ticket with the 108BT Berger. Played with RE17 and cant say that it did anything that 4350 could not. A good friend of mine, I got him a pound of RE17 and he tried it in his 6x47, and he said he was not impressed, he uses H4350, and Scott 4350, and swears by the 107 SMK.,He did shoot a 1.035 group at an IBS 600 yard match with that combo.) Some people have had good luck with 4831, 4831sc, and RE19, I cant say I have tried them. I have tried the new Hodgdon Hybrid 100v powder in it as well and was not impressed.,shot like crap, but I could get some good speed though) One last place to try for data is www.6mmhot.com
 
Ill give you what has been working in my 6x47L at 1000 yards.
Work up to these loads as I do run my rifle right on the ragged edge. I have tried to slow things down but it always seems to loosen up my groups so I end up right back where I was, HOT!.

My barrels are also 1-8 twist and 28'

41g RL17 Berger 105's 3250,won a few relays with this load)
41g H4350 Berger 105's 3150,works well in many 6x47L's)
38.5g RL15 Berger 105's 3200,New barrel really likes this one)
41g N560 Berger 105's 2950 ,.2 5 shot group at 100yard but felt it was a little slow so I never shot in comp.)

These are all my MAX loads and are pushing it for sure. But all of the above show good results out to 1000 except the N560. Some day I will try it in a match.

41 grains in the 6x47L is just about a full case.

Tried a few B108's but couldn't get them to shoot as nice as the 105VLD's

Just got a few 105 JLK's and am working up loads as I write this.

I have a 6x47 that loves RL 17. It shoots 107 SMK. and 115 Berger's into 27/8' groups at 500 Meters, with 38.5 gr RL 17, cci 450 primers and seated touching the lands. I tried 4350 but the groups weren't as good. The 107's can be pushed to 3280 fps and the 115 are at 3017 fps. Tom.
